.nav li ul{border-color:#3b9bef}#main-header .nav li ul a{color:rgba(224,66,58,0.7)}#top-menu li.current-menu-ancestor>a,#top-menu li.current-menu-item>a,#top-menu li.current_page_item>a,.et_color_scheme_red #top-menu li.current-menu-ancestor>a,.et_color_scheme_red #top-menu li.current-menu-item>a,.et_color_scheme_red #top-menu li.current_page_item>a,.et_color_scheme_pink #top-menu li.current-menu-ancestor>a,.et_color_scheme_pink #top-menu li.current-menu-item>a,.et_color_scheme_pink #top-menu li.current_page_item>a,.et_color_scheme_orange #top-menu li.current-menu-ancestor>a,.et_color_scheme_orange #top-menu li.current-menu-item>a,.et_color_scheme_orange #top-menu li.current_page_item>a,.et_color_scheme_green #top-menu li.current-menu-ancestor>a,.et_color_scheme_green #top-menu li.current-menu-item>a,.et_color_scheme_green #top-menu li.current_page_item>a{color:#2c72ea}#footer-widgets .footer-widget a,#footer-widgets .footer-widget li a,#footer-widgets .footer-widget li a:hover{color:#ffffff}.footer-widget{color:#ffffff}#footer-info,#footer-info a{font-weight:normal;font-style:normal;text-transform:uppercase;text-decoration:none}.et_slide_in_menu_container,.et_slide_in_menu_container .et-search-field{letter-spacing:px}.et_slide_in_menu_container .et-search-field::-moz-placeholder{letter-spacing:px}.et_slide_in_menu_container .et-search-field::-webkit-input-placeholder{letter-spacing:px}.et_slide_in_menu_container .et-search-field:-ms-input-placeholder{letter-spacing:px}@media only screen and (min-width:981px){#logo{max-height:60%}.et_pb_svg_logo #logo{height:60%}.et_header_style_centered.et_hide_primary_logo #main-header:not(.et-fixed-header) .logo_container,.et_header_style_centered.et_hide_fixed_logo #main-header.et-fixed-header .logo_container{height:11.88px}.et-fixed-header #top-menu li.current-menu-ancestor>a,.et-fixed-header #top-menu li.current-menu-item>a,.et-fixed-header #top-menu li.current_page_item>a{color:#2c72ea!important}}@media only screen and (min-width:1350px){.et_pb_row{padding:27px 0}.et_pb_section{padding:54px 0}.single.et_pb_pagebuilder_layout.et_full_width_page .et_post_meta_wrapper{padding-top:81px}.et_pb_fullwidth_section{padding:0}}	#main-header,#et-top-navigation{font-family:'ABeeZee',Helvetica,Arial,Lucida,sans-serif}@import url("https:\/\/fonts.googleapis.com\/css?family=Oswald:300,400,500,700");\r
@import url("https:\/\/fonts.googleapis.com\/css?family=Open+Sans:300,400,600,700,800");\r
\r
.gr-1{\r
background:linear-gradient(170deg,#ffeb00 0%,#c3943e 100%);\r}\r
\r
.gr-2{\r
background:linear-gradient(170deg,#01E4F8 0%,#1D3EDE 100%);\r}\r
\r
.gr-3{\r
background:linear-gradient(170deg,#d76d6deb 0%,#e0040b 100%);\r}\r
\r
\r
.gr-4{\r
background:linear-gradient(170deg,#B4EC51 0%,#429321 100%);\r}\r
\r
*{\r
transition:0.5s;\r}\r
\r
.h-100{\r
height:100vh!important;\r}\r
\r
.align-middle{\r
position:relative;\r
top:50%;\r
transform:translateY(-50%);\r}\r
\r
.column{\r
margin-top:3rem;\r
padding-left:3rem;\r}\r
.column:hover{\r
padding-left:0;\r}\r
.column:hover .card .txt{\r
margin-left:1rem;\r}\r
.column:hover .card .txt h1,.column:hover .card .txt p{\r
color:white;\r
opacity:1;\r}\r
.column:hover a{\r
color:white;\r}\r
.column:hover a:after{\r
width:10%;\r}\r
\r
.card{\r
min-height:170px;\r
margin:0;\r
padding:1.7rem 1.2rem;\r
border:none;\r
border-radius:0;\r
color:black;\r
letter-spacing:0.05rem;\r
font-family:"Oswald",sans-serif;\r
box-shadow:0 0 21px rgba(0,0,0,0.27);\r}\r
.card .txt{\r
margin-left:-3rem;\r
z-index:1;\r}\r
.card .txt h1{\r
font-size:1.5rem;\r
font-weight:300;\r
text-transform:uppercase;\r}\r
.card .txt p{\r
\/*font-size:0.7rem;*\/\r
font-family:"Open Sans",sans-serif;\r
letter-spacing:0rem;\r
margin-top:33px;\r
opacity:0;\r
color:white;\r}\r
.card a{\r
z-index:3;\r
font-size:0.7rem;\r
color:black;\r
margin-left:1rem;\r
position:relative;\r
bottom:-0.5rem;\r
text-transform:uppercase;\r}\r
.card a:after{\r
content:"";\r
display:inline-block;\r
height:0.5em;\r
width:0;\r
margin-right:-100%;\r
margin-left:10px;\r
border-top:1px solid white;\r
transition:0.5s;\r}\r
.card .ico-card{\r
position:absolute;\r
top:0;\r
left:0;\r
bottom:0;\r
right:0;\r
width:100%;\r
height:100%;\r
overflow:hidden;\r}\r
.card i{\r
position:relative;\r
right:-50%;\r
top:60%;\r
font-size:12rem;\r
line-height:0;\r
opacity:0.2;\r
color:white;\r
z-index:0;\r}\r
\r
\/* Estilos scrollbar *\/\r
::-webkit-scrollbar{\r
width:10px;\/* ancho barra *\/\r}\r
\r
::-webkit-scrollbar-track{\r
background:#f1f1f1;\/* color fondo barra *\/\r}\r
\r
::-webkit-scrollbar-thumb{\r
background:#FF0000;\/* color barra *\/\r
border-radius:10px;\/* borde barra *\/\r}\r
\r
::-webkit-scrollbar-thumb:hover{\r
background:#013ADF;\/* color barra hover *\/\r}\r
\r
\/*menu movil*\/\r
.mobile_nav.opened .mobile_menu_bar:before{\r
\tcontent:'\\4d'!important;\r}\r
\r
@media only screen and (max-width:980px){\r
.et_fixed_nav #main-header{\r
position:fixed!important;\r
top:0!important}\r}\r
\r
\r
\/*subrayado menu*\/\r
#menu-head .current-menu-item a::before,\r
#menu-head .current_page_item a::before{\r
content:"";\r
position:absolute;\r
z-index:1;\r
left:0;\r
right:0;\r}\r
#menu-head li a:before{\r
content:"";\r
position:absolute;\r
z-index:-2;\r
left:0;\r
right:100%;\r
bottom:15%;\r
background:#0040FF;\r
\t\r
\t\/* cambiar el color de la l\u00ednea *\/\r
height:3px;\r
-webkit-transition-property:right;\r
transition-property:right;\r
-webkit-transition-duration:0.3s;\r
transition-duration:0.3s;\r
-webkit-transition-timing-function:ease-out;\r
transition-timing-function:ease-out;\r}\r
#menu-head li a:hover{\r
opacity:1!important;\r}\r
#menu-head li a:hover:before{\r
right:0;\r}\r
#menu-head li li a:before{\r
bottom:10%;\r}\r
\r
\/*subrayado debajo del menu*\/\r
.et-l--header{\r
border-bottom:5px solid #d4d2d2;\r}\r
\r
\/*flecha de menu*\/\r
#menu-head .menu-item-has-children>a:first-child:after,\r
#top-menu .menu-item-has-children>a:first-child:after{\r
content:"\\45";\r}\r
\r
#menu-head .menu-item-has-children:hover>a:first-child:after,\r
#top-menu .menu-item-has-children:hover>a:first-child:after{\r
content:"\\43";\r}\r
\r
\r
#footer-bottom .container{\r
margin-right:2.773%;\r
margin-left:2.773%;\r
width:94.454%!important;\r
max-width:94.454%;\r}\r
#footer-bottom .container,#main-footer .container{\r
margin-right:2.773%;\r
margin-left:2.773%;\r
width:94.454%!important;\r
max-width:94.454%;\r}\r
#main-footer .fwidget.et_pb_widget{\r
width:100%!important;\r
max-width:100%!important;\r}\r
video{\r
\t\/*border:1px solid red;*\/ \r
\tposition:relative;\r
width:100%;\r
height:100%;\r
overflow:hidden;\r
z-index:0;\r
outline:0;\r
font-family:"YouTube Noto",Roboto,Arial,Helvetica,sans-serif;\r
color:#eee;\r
text-align:left;\r
direction:ltr;\r
font-size:11px;\r
line-height:1.3;\r
-webkit-font-smoothing:antialiased;\r
-webkit-tap-highlight-color:rgba(0,0,0,0);\r
-ms-touch-action:manipulation;\r
touch-action:manipulation;\r
\r}\r
.music{\r
width:100%;\r
height:100%;\r
left:0px;\r
top:0px;\r
\/*border:1px solid blue;*\/\r}\r
\r
#box1{\r
\/*border:1px solid red;*\/ \r
display:flex;\r
flex-flow:row wrap;\r
justify-content:center;\r
align-items:center;\r
padding:0% 0%;\r
width:100%;\t\r}\r
.navidad{\r
width:100%;\r
height:100%;\r
left:0px;\r
top:0px;\r
\/*border:1px solid blue;*\/\r}\r
\/*#boxx{\r
\twidth:700px;\r
\theight:500px;\r
\tmargin:0 auto;\r
\tposition:relative;\r
\toverflow:hidden;\r
\tborder:1px solid red;\r}*\/\r
.caja{\r
\tborder:1px solid green;\r
\t\/*position:absolute;*\/\r
\twidth:100%;\r
\theight:100%;\r
\t\r}\r
#container{\r
\tborder:1px solid red;\r
\t width:100%;\r
margin:0px;\r
padding:0px;\r
position:absolute;\r}\r
\r
@media screen and (min-width:320px){\r
#container{\r
\twidth:320px;\r
\tborder:1px solid green;\r}\r}\r
\r
@media screen and (min-width:481px){\r
#container{\r
\twidth:481px;\r}\r
\r}\r
\r
@media screen and (min-width:768px){\r
#container{\r
\twidth:768px;\r}\r}\r
\r
@media screen and (min-width:1025px){\r
#container{\r
\twidth:1025px;\r}\r}\r
\r
@media screen and (min-width:1238px){\r
#container{\r
\twidth:1238px;\r}\r}\r
\r
@media screen and (min-width:1550px){\r
#container{\r
\twidth:1550px;\r}\r}\r
\r
\/**********\/\r
\/**********\/\r
\r
.map-responsive{\r
overflow:hidden;\r
padding-bottom:56.25%;\r
position:relative;\r
height:0;\r}\r
.map-responsive iframe{\r
left:0;\r
top:0;\r
height:100%;\r
width:100%;\r
position:absolute;\r}\r
p style{\r
\tbackground:red;\r}\r
\r
\/****************NEW CODE****************\/\r
\r
\/******** EACTIVA \u2014 Grid banners (builder friendly+\u201cConcluido\u201d mate) ********\/\r
\r
\/* Anular cualquier column-count que quede *\/\r
.ea-grid-masonry>.et_pb_column{column-count:initial!important;column-gap:initial!important}\r
\r
\/* Contenedor y tarjetas posicionadas por JS *\/\r
.ea-grid-masonry,.ea-grid-masonry>.et_pb_column{position:relative!important}\r
.ea-grid-masonry>.et_pb_column>.et_pb_module{\r
position:absolute;left:0;top:0;\r
will-change:transform;\r
transition:transform .15s ease,box-shadow .15s ease;\r
border-radius:10px;overflow:hidden;background:#fff;\r
box-shadow:0 6px 16px rgba(0,0,0,.06);\r}\r
\r
\/* Hover s\u00f3lo en vigentes *\/\r
.ea-grid-masonry>.et_pb_column>.et_pb_module:not(.is-expired):hover{\r
transform:translateY(-2px);\r
box-shadow:0 12px 28px rgba(0,0,0,.12);\r}\r
\r
\/* Medios fluidos *\/\r
.ea-grid-masonry img,.ea-grid-masonry video,.ea-grid-masonry svg{max-width:100%;height:auto;display:block}\r
.ea-grid-masonry a{display:block;text-decoration:none;color:inherit}\r
\r
\/* Fix del CTA que usa inline-block *\/\r
.ea-grid-masonry #ea-virtual-cta .ea-card,\r
.ea-grid-masonry #ea-virtual-cta-sigma .ea-card{width:100%}\r
\r
\/*=====Visual Builder:ver en \u201cpila\u201d para editar c\u00f3modo=====*\/\r
.et-fb .ea-grid-masonry>.et_pb_column{height:auto!important}\r
.et-fb .ea-grid-masonry>.et_pb_column>.et_pb_module{\r
position:static!important;transform:none!important;width:auto!important;\r}\r
\r
\/*=====Concluido:mate (sin gris),color al hover=====*\/\r
\/* Marcas robustas para vencer estilos inline de cada m\u00f3dulo *\/\r
.ea-grid-masonry .et_pb_module.is-expired .ea-historico,\r
.ea-grid-masonry [id^="ea-historico-"] .ea-historico{\r
opacity:1!important;\/* anula opacity:.55 del inline *\/\r
filter:saturate(95%) contrast(95%) brightness(97%)!important;\/* mate *\/\r
transition:filter .2s ease!important;background:#F0F8FF;\r}\r
\/* Por si alguna tarjeta no usa .ea-historico,aplica a medios tambi\u00e9n *\/\r
.ea-grid-masonry .et_pb_module.is-expired img,\r
.ea-grid-masonry .et_pb_module.is-expired video,\r
.ea-grid-masonry .et_pb_module.is-expired svg,\r
.ea-grid-masonry [id^="ea-historico-"] img{\r
filter:saturate(95%) contrast(95%) brightness(97%)!important;\r
transition:filter .2s ease!important;\r}\r
\r
\/* Hover:color 100% *\/\r
.ea-grid-masonry .et_pb_module.is-expired:hover .ea-historico,\r
.ea-grid-masonry .et_pb_module.is-expired:hover img,\r
.ea-grid-masonry .et_pb_module.is-expired:hover video,\r
.ea-grid-masonry .et_pb_module.is-expired:hover svg,\r
.ea-grid-masonry [id^="ea-historico-"]:hover .ea-historico,\r
.ea-grid-masonry [id^="ea-historico-"]:hover img{\r
filter:none!important;\r}\r
\r
\/* Badge opcional *\/\r
.ea-grid-masonry .et_pb_module.is-expired::after{\r
content:"";\r
position:absolute;top:10px;right:10px;\r
background:#455A64;color:#fff;padding:4px 8px;border-radius:6px;font:600 12px\/1.4 system-ui,-apple-system,Segoe UI,Roboto,sans-serif;\r
pointer-events:none;opacity:1.9;\r}\r
\r
\/* Neutraliza la regla global de transitions dentro del grid para evitar \u201clag\u201d *\/\r
.ea-grid-masonry *,[id^="ea-virtual-cta"] *,[id^="ea-historico-"] *{transition:none}\r
\r
\/**************A\u00d1ADIDO ULTIMAMENTE****************************\/\r
\r
\/* Compactar:que los m\u00f3dulos NO tengan m\u00e1rgenes que rompan el c\u00e1lculo *\/\r
.ea-grid-masonry>.et_pb_column>.et_pb_module{\r
margin:0!important;\/* Divi suele poner margin-bottom:30px *\/\r}tr#user-4,tr#user_4{display:none!important}